When picking a front door with windows, property owners are faced with several choices. Below is a list of the most typical types:
Full Lite Doors: These doors consist practically entirely of glass and offer maximum natural light. They frequently include decorative glass styles.
Half Lite Doors: These doors have windows that take up the upper half of the door, permitting light while preserving some privacy at the bottom.
Sidelite Doors: These alternatives incorporate vertical sidelights on one or both sides of the door, supplying additional light and enhancing the entry's overall look.
Transom Windows: Positioned above the door, transom windows include height and elegance to the entryway, further boosting light.
Glazed Panels: Some doors feature ornamental glass panels that can be tailored to match the home's design, providing both appeal and privacy.
Considerations When Choosing a Front Door with Windows
While front doors with windows use different benefits, house owners should take the following factors into account before selecting:
Security
Security is paramount when selecting a front door. It is important to consider:
Type of Glass: Opt for tempered or laminated glass, which uses improved strength and resistance to breaking.
Locking Mechanisms: Ensure the door is fitted with robust locks, particularly if the windows are quickly available.
Maintenance
Doors with windows may need regular maintenance to avoid concerns such as:
Weather Sealing: Check for any gaps or damages in the seals to prevent drafts and leaks.
Cleaning: Regular cleansing might be necessary to keep glass panels clear and free from streaks.
Style Match
When choosing a front door, think about the architectural style of the home. Essential elements to line up consist of:
Color and Material: Match the front door color with the home's external palette, and select products that match existing features.
Design: Contemporary or traditional, the door needs to harmoniously fit the general visual appeals of the home.
Cost Considerations
The cost of front doors with windows can differ considerably depending upon factors such as materials, glass type, and manufacturer. Below is a breakdown of common products and their associated costs:
MaterialApproximated Cost (GBP)Fiberglass₤ 1,200 - ₤ 3,000Wood₤ 1,000 - ₤ 5,000Steel₤ 800 - ₤ 2,500Vinyl₤ 600 - ₤ 1,200Aluminum₤ 1,000 - ₤ 3,000
The total expense may also include setup fees, which can vary from ₤ 300 to ₤ 1,500 depending upon the complexity of the task and the contractor's rates.
FAQs About Front Doors with Windows
1. Are front doors with windows less secure than solid doors?
While front doors with windows can be more vulnerable, contemporary designs include secure glass and enhanced locking systems to enhance security. Selecting tempered or laminated glass enhances resistance versus breakage.
2. Can I personalize the design of my front door with windows?
Yes, numerous makers offer personalization choices for front doors with glass panels. Homeowners can select styles, colors, and ornamental glass patterns to match their individual choice and home visual.
3. How do I keep my front door with windows?
Regular maintenance includes checking seals for wear and tear, cleaning up the glass, and examining the door for structural integrity. Depending upon the product, occasional refinishing may be required.
4. Do front doors with windows increase energy efficiency?
When correctly installed with energy-efficient glass, front doors with windows can enhance insulation, assisting to lower energy expenses while still enabling natural light.
